The fleet renewal and the closure of it's groundfish plant in Akranes made 2017 a busy year for HB Grandi, Iceland's largest quota holder.

IntraFish caught up with CEO Vilhjálmur Vilhjálmsson to learn about the group's plans in toward more digitalization, a renewed focus sustainability and social responsibility, as well as innovation throughout its value chain.

What were the three most significant developments for your business in the seafood industry in 2017?

The most three significant developments for our business in 2017 were the reception of three high-tech fresh fish trawlers and a contract for the construction of a high-tech filleting freezer vessel, which is being built in Spain and will be delivered to HB Grandi in 2019.
